     Found this recipe for a virgin strawberry daiquiri at allrecipes.com:

    Ingredients

    • 2 large strawberries, hulled
    • 1/4 cup white sugar
    •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
    • 3/4 cup chilled lemon-lime soda
    • 4 cubes ice

    Directions

    In the container of a blender, combine the strawberries, sugar, lemon juice and lemon-lime soda. Add the ice and blend until smooth. Pour into a fancy glass to serve

  • For my SIL's baby shower we made punch with equal parts gingerale and cranberry juice.  Then we added frozen strawberries, rasberries and peaches.  It got RAVE reviews and was so easy!
